Our services include:

• Catchment, wetlands and waterways studies – ecological values, conservation priorities, and management planning.

• Coastal zone and riparian management – protecting recognised environmental values.

• Site opportunity and constraints analysis – through focused survey and the application of critical experience.

• Review of Environmental Factors, Environmental Impact Statement and Environmental Impact Assessment studies and reporting – meeting agency expectations first time through superior experience

• Environmental Management Plan preparation – plans that are practical, yet based on rigorous science.

• Fisheries Values assessment and compensatory habitat planning – with the right understanding and skills, net beneficial impacts can be achieved.

• Environmental Protection and Biodiversity Conservation Act – Matters of National Environmental Significance – legal certainty through self-referral.

• Climate change and sea level rise – impacts on coastal planning and aquatic biodiversity.

• River Operation Plans – balancing essential environmental flows with abstraction and storage.
